The system manufacturer or dealer who intends to enable the device lock function for end-users must set the master password even if only single level password protection is required. 9.8.4 Operation example 9.8.4.1 Master Password setting The system manufacturer or dealer can set a new Master Password from default Master Password using the Security Set Password command without enabling the Device Lock Function. The Master Password Revision Code is set to FFFEh as shipping default by the drive manufacturer. 9.8.4.2 User Password setting When a User Password is set, the device will automatically enter lock mode when the device is powered on the next time. < Setting password > POR Set password with user password Normal operation Power off POR -> Device locked mode Figure 80.
